The response to the energy question by Dutch society will become more pronounced in decades to come. Growing demand for energy will result in the need for new, more intensive methods for locating raw materials, and innovative techniques for effectively dealing with new energy sources.

At the same time, increasing demand at all levels of society will lead to the need for further measures to boost efficiency and for solutions to related environmental matters, such as the carbon dioxide issue.
TNO is making significant contributions to research into solutions to the energy problem. Those contributions are especially focussed on new methods for extracting minerals, energy use in the built-up environment, new energy sources for mobility, energy efficiency in industry, climate change, CO2 storage and the development of new heating sources. TNO's focus is on developing a combination of fundamental technological knowledge and an approach to change that provide a vital contribution to the inevitable, far-reaching societal change processes.
